Guys....
It's not that MGM doesn't wish to release this film....
It is the long list of copyrights that prevent this....
This film was not originally owned by MGM, filmownship was transfer to the when they absorbed the ORION library.
Ther are SERIOUS musci rights issues with this film.... They only pretain to a US release.
A petition is not the answer here...

The only music clearance problem related to ONE song so this is NOT the problem. After talking to a MGM rep, I was told the problem simply relating to a licensing agreement for the movie as a whole. MGM owns it out-right but if another company's license extends for say, another 2 years, then MGM could do nothing however MGM feels that all rights have reverted back to them.
However we all know cases can drag out over claims *but* the more MGM hears about demand for the title, the more itchy they'll be to hurry up and settle the issue.
